保护刚刚暴露端点的Spring引导

保护刚刚暴露端点的Spring引导,spring,spring-boot,spring-cloud,Spring,Spring Boot,Spring Cloud,我刚刚在玩SpringBoot,开发了一个小型SpringCloudStreams应用程序,它基本上是通过队列接收消息的目的地 但是,我想公开一个健康检查端点,以便验证服务是否已启动并正在运行 到目前为止,spring.main.web应用程序类型一直是none。但是,tu运行执行器我必须打开它 我想认为,将前面提到的属性设置为“无”并不会使服务暴露于外部世界,现在它已启用,我必须检查并阻止某种访问 我现在必须检查是否存在任何安全问题?您如何部署应用程序以及在何处部署应用程序,是否需要通过int

我刚刚在玩SpringBoot,开发了一个小型SpringCloudStreams应用程序,它基本上是通过队列接收消息的目的地

但是,我想公开一个健康检查端点,以便验证服务是否已启动并正在运行

到目前为止,
spring.main.web应用程序类型一直是
none
。但是,tu运行
执行器
我必须打开它

我想认为,将前面提到的属性设置为“无”并不会使服务暴露于外部世界,现在它已启用,我必须检查并阻止某种访问


我现在必须检查是否存在任何安全问题?

您如何部署应用程序以及在何处部署应用程序,是否需要通过internet或特定网络访问健康端点?@MadhuBhat感谢您的回复!应用程序将部署在容器内,并且必须限制通过特定网络访问,理想情况下,它不应暴露在外部。您需要访问容器内或容器外的健康检查端点?@MadhuBhat在容器外但在同一网络内是的。